Village located on a rocky outcrop overlooking the right bank of the Triouzoune. The Saint-Michel-des-Anges Priory is classified as a historical monument.

Building from the end of the 13th century. Originally, the building had a nave of two square vaulted bays, a transept, a choir and two small chapels on the arms of the transept. After a fire in 1472, two aisles were added, along with a small chapel at the north end of the transept.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ic road cycling routes are available around Liginiac?

There are over 20 dedicated no-traffic road cycling routes around Liginiac listed on komoot. These routes offer a range of distances and elevations, perfect for exploring the serene landscapes of the Brenne Regional Natural Park.

What is the general difficulty level of no-traffic road cycling routes in Liginiac?

Most of the no-traffic road cycling routes in Liginiac are rated as moderate, making them suitable for cyclists with some experience. There are also a few difficult options for those seeking a greater challenge, and one easy route for a more relaxed ride.

Are there any circular no-traffic road cycling routes in the Liginiac area?

Yes, many of the no-traffic road cycling routes around Liginiac are circular,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. An example is the Greenway in Sumène-Artense loop from Champagnac, which covers approximately 51 km with around 500 meters of elevation gain.

Are there any longer, more challenging no-traffic road cycling routes?

For those looking for a longer and more challenging ride, consider the Route des gorges du Mars loop from Champagnac. This route spans over 52 km and features more than 800 meters of elevation gain, offering a robust workout amidst stunning scenery.

Is there a shorter no-traffic road cycling option for beginners or a quick ride?

Yes, for a shorter and less demanding ride, consider the The Dordogne awakens – Gratte Bruyère Viewpoint loop from Barrage de Neuvic. This route is approximately 27 km long with around 390 meters of elevation gain, making it a good option for a quicker outing or for those new to road cycling.
